This role centers on deploying and maintaining Red Hat Enterprise Linux and SELinux-based systems within a Multi-Level Secure HPC environment, using Red Hat Satellite and Ansible automation. Day-to-day work includes troubleshooting deployments, writing scripts, developing test plans for filesystem upgrades, and coordinating with site administrators and third-party vendors. It suits an experienced Linux/DevOps engineer holding or eligible for a TS/SCI with Polygraph clearance.
